What is tb and Why It Needs Attention?
Tuberculosis (tb) is an infectious disease caused by bacteria that typically attacks the lungs, but can also affect other parts of the body. It's spread through the air when people with active tb cough, sneeze, or spit. Common Causes of tb
The most frequent primary cause of tb is infection with the bacterium Mycobacterium tuberculosis. This bacterium is highly contagious and spreads through airborne droplets released when an infected person coughs or sneezes.
The most common secondary cause of tb is the reactivation of a latent tb infection. This occurs when someone who was previously infected with tb, but did not develop active disease, experiences a weakening of their immune system due to other illnesses or conditions.

Symptoms of tb That Need Medical Attention
The most concerning symptom of tb is a persistent cough lasting for three or more weeks, often accompanied by the production of phlegm or blood. This indicates active infection in the lungs.
A symptom indicating the condition is worsening is the onset of chest pain, night sweats, and unexplained weight loss. These suggest the tb infection is progressing and impacting overall health.
A symptom that requires immediate medical help is coughing up significant amounts of blood or experiencing severe shortness of breath. These can be signs of serious complications, such as lung damage or disseminated tb.
Diagnosing tb and When to Seek Medical Help
To diagnose tb, doctors typically begin with a thorough review of your medical history and a physical examination. They will ask about your symptoms, any potential exposure to tb, and your overall health. Common diagnostic tests include a skin test (Mantoux test) or a blood test to determine if you have been infected with the tb bacteria. A chest X-ray is also usually performed to look for signs of tb in the lungs. Sputum samples may be collected to confirm the presence of the bacteria. tb Treatments and Remedies
Medical treatments for tb typically involve a course of antibiotics lasting several months. The most commonly used medications include isoniazid, rifampicin, pyrazinamide, and ethambutol. It's crucial to take all medications exactly as prescribed and complete the full course of treatment to prevent drug resistance. Doctors may also recommend supportive care to manage symptoms, such as pain relievers or cough suppressants.
Home remedies can complement medical treatment and help ease symptoms. Getting plenty of rest is essential for allowing your body to recover. A balanced diet rich in vitamins and minerals can strengthen your immune system. Staying hydrated by drinking plenty of fluids can help loosen phlegm and ease coughing. Avoid smoking and exposure to secondhand smoke, as these can further irritate your lungs.
Lifestyle changes are important for preventing the spread of tb and protecting yourself from reinfection. Practice good hygiene by covering your mouth and nose when coughing or sneezing, and washing your hands frequently. Ensure adequate ventilation in your home and workplace, particularly in crowded areas. Avoid close contact with individuals who have active tb. If you have a weakened immune system, take extra precautions to avoid exposure to the tb bacteria.
